As you are aware, the Singapore Actuarial Society will be hosting the Asian Actuarial Conference (AAC) later this year in October.  As a result, our usual conferences have been scaled down so as not to compete with that event and to provide a platform for those topics that may be more local in nature or more educational, and so maybe not as relevant to a regional event like the AAC.

 

The General Insurance Conference, which is usually a two day event held at the end of May, will now be a one day seminar to be held at the same time.  This event will feature presentations about issues facing Singapore actuaries, as well as an opportunity to learn about the key drivers facing insurance companies today.
